Snowmen pies with sweet filling


How to Make Snowman Pies with Sweet Filling
Time: 2 hours 5 minutes
Complexity: easily
Servings: 6


These charming pies have a home-made flavor, even though they're made with store-bought pei dough, making them much easier to work with. The orange jam filling and lemon juice help balance the sweetness of the icing, and a hint of chocolate ties the flavors together.

Nutritional value per serving:
Calories 540, total fat 24 G., saturated fats 7 G., proteins 6 G., carbohydrates 78 G., fiber 4 G., cholesterol 32 mg, sodium 352 mg, sugar 45 G.


Ingredients:

  • Premium flour for working with dough
  • 400 g chilled pie dough
  • 0.5 cups orange confiture
  • 1 large egg, beaten
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 5 tsp lemon juice (from about 1 lemon)
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 60 g (about 1/3 cup) sem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• 6 dried apricots, cut into long triangles
  • Special equipment: round cookie cutter with a diameter of 9.5 cm; round cookie cutter with a diameter of 7 cm.

Preparation:

    Step 1
  • Preheat oven to 200°C and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Step 2
  • On a lightly floured surface, roll out two layers of dough. Using a large cutter, cut out 12 circles. Cut out another 12 circles using a small cutter, re-rolling any scraps as needed. Place 6 large circles on parchment paper. Place 6 small circles on top of the large ones, overlapping them by 1 cm to create snowmen.
  • Step 3
  • Spoon 1 tablespoon of jam onto 6 snowman figures and spread it out, leaving a 0.5 cm (1/4 inch) border. Brush the edges with beaten egg. Top each snowman body with one of the remaining large circles, then top each snowman head with a smaller circle. Crimp the outer edges of the snowman with a fork to seal, then lightly crimp the bottom edge of the head to secure it to the body.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
  • Step 4
  • Bake the pies until golden brown, 20-25 minutes, brushing with milk after 10 minutes. Transfer to a wire rack and let cool completely.
  • Step 5
  • Meanwhile, mix lemon juice with powdered sugar until smooth. Spread the glaze over the cooled pies and let set for 5 minutes.
  • Step 6
  • Insert a #1 or #2 round tip into a small pastry bag, or snip 0.3 cm from the tip of a zip-lock bag. Place the chocolate in a microwave-safe bowl and microwave, stirring every 30 seconds, until melted, about 1.5 minutes. Transfer the chocolate to the pastry bag and pipe eyes, mouths, and buttons onto the snowmen. Attach dried apricot pieces for carrot noses. Serve immediately.
